Dana V. Adams is the founder of the Life Mapping Institute, author of Live Your Gift and the Live Your Gift Companion Guide, professional keynote speaker, creator of the Life Mapping Workshops, and considered one of the country’s top thought leaders on the life mapping process.


In this episode, we talk about how Dana overcame trauma from her younger years including her mother committing suicide, and Dana practically raising herself. Like many other people, this kind of trauma at such a young age & living in an unstable environment causes us to "play it safe" and live in fight or flight mode later in life... 


We live in a state of anxiety for so long that we end up creating major life decisions out of it, and not really feeling fulfilled and in alignment with who and what we want to be. 


Dana found a process called Life Mapping which helped her to get really clear and understand what her purpose is. She had been ignoring signs and hints from God that she was made for more... which lead her to starting the Life Mapping Institute, and writing the book Live Your Gift. 


Dana now does public speaking, retreats where she teaches the Life Mapping process, and more and lives her life with integrity and according to the values that she has created for herself.
